Abstract
Novel bioactive compounds as synthetic analogs of the potent herbal medicines can be optimized as potential drug candidates for various neurologic disorders. This study was performed to investigate the newly synthesized dibenzylidene ketone derivatives: (2E,6E)‐2,6‐dibenzylidene cyclohexanone (A1K1) and (1E,4E)‐5‐(2,3‐dichlorophenyl)‐1‐(4‐methoxyphenyl)‐2‐methylpenta‐1,4‐diene‐3‐one (A2K2) and evaluate its potential anti‐Alzheimer's and...
